Selecting the Best Resurfacing Material

A critical choice in pool resurfacing is choosing the appropriate material for the job. Each material offers unique benefits, so it’s important to consider your needs and preferences.

- Traditional Plaster: Plaster is a popular choice for pool resurfacing thanks to its cost-effectiveness and strength. It provides a smooth finish and comes in a range of colors. However, it does require more upkeep than some other options.

- Pebble Finish: Pebble surfaces give a rustic and textured feel. They are very durable and resistant to slipping, making them ideal for pools with heavy use. These finishes come in many colors and combinations, allowing for a personalized look.

- Quartz Aggregate: Quartz aggregate blend plaster's sleekness with pebble's durability. They are highly resistant to staining and etching, providing a long-lasting and low-maintenance option. Quartz surfaces are offered in various vivid colors, adding a touch of elegance to your pool.

Understanding the Resurfacing Process

The pool resurfacing process includes several important steps to deliver a top-quality outcome. Knowing these steps can help you get ready for the project.

- Pool Draining and Surface Preparation: The beginning of the resurfacing process is draining the pool and preparing the pool surface. This involves removing the old surface material and giving the pool a thorough cleaning to make sure the new surface adheres well.

- New Surface Application: Once the pool is prepared, the new surface material is applied. This step requires precision and expertise to ensure a flawless and even application. Professional contractors use specialized tools and techniques to deliver the best results.

- Curing and Refilling: After the new surface is applied, proper curing is essential. This involves allowing the surface to set and harden for a specific period. Once curing is complete, the pool is refilled with fresh water, and it is ready to use.
